The Parallel ANN(Artificial Neural Network) Simulator using Mobile Agent  

Cho, Yong-Man (해양센서네트워크시스템 기술연구센터)
Kang, Tae-Won (강릉대학교 컴퓨터공학과)
Abstract
The objective of this paper is to implement parallel multi-layer ANN(Artificial Neural Network) simulator based on the mobile agent system which is executed in parallel in the virtual parallel distributed computing environment. The Multi-Layer Neural Network is classified by training session, training data layer, node, md weight in the parallelization-level. In this study, We have developed and evaluated the simulator with which it is feasible to parallel the ANN in the training session and training data parallelization because these have relatively few network traffic. In this results, we have verified that the performance of parallelization is high about 3.3 times in the training session and training data. The great significance of this paper is that the performance of ANN's execution on virtual parallel computer is similar to that of ANN's execution on existing super-computer. Therefore, we think that the virtual parallel computer can be considerably helpful in developing the neural network because it decreases the training time which needs extra-time.
